The difficult economics of the Indian farmer |
-Livemint.com
Policy should focus not just on higher production but also on helping farmers manage risks Anybody who is dismissive of the wave of farmer protests across the country should first understand the difficult everyday economics of the Indian agriculturalist. Most farmers swim in a turbulent sea of risks against which they have almost no protection. The risks begin with sowing. The production in the months ahead is deeply dependent on weather conditions. It is not just about the extremes of drought or flooding. Even a round of unseasonal rain can destroy standing crop. Irrigation can offer some respite—but not to the extent of completely removing production risks. Then comes the price risk. A bumper crop can pull down prices in wholesale markets. Price spikes after a poor crop are inevitably dealt with through cheap imports in a bid to protect consumers. The opposite is done less frequently. The bountiful rains of 2016 resulted in record farm output. Prices crashed. Farmers are reported to have not been able to even recover the cost for some crops. The prospects of a good monsoon pushed up rural wages. The reality of rock bottom prices then destroyed profit margins. Also, economists at HSBC showed in a recent report that the fall in inflation has increased the real debt burden of farmers, which has risen faster than real income in recent years. The opportunities for risk mitigation are minimal. Successive governments have taken steps to reduce the risk faced by farmers. The entire paraphernalia of minimum support prices (MSPs) was originally conceived as a way to mitigate risk through guaranteed prices. It later degenerated into a tool to buy the political support of large farmers. The Narendra Modi government in 2016 launched the Pradhan Mantri Fasal Bima Yojana, a potential game changer. However, as reported by this newspaper, farmers who suffered losses in the last financial year have not yet received compensation for 55% of the estimated claims under the scheme. Crop insurance will not benefit farmers as desired if the compensation is not paid in time, as they will need the money for sowing in the next season.
